Community Impact Senior Process Manager (Richmond, VA)

at Sandy Spring Bank


The Senior Process Manager for Atlantic Union Bank's Community Impact Office oversees CRA and Fair Lending processes, reporting, and controls across various lines of business. Responsibilities include managing self-assessments, flash reports, and special projects, as well as running monthly LOB management standups and engaging with the bank's community.

Position Accountabilities

  • Manage CRA and Fair Lending processes and reporting
  • Supervise coordinators on the Community Impact team
  • Conduct self-assessments and manage flash reports.
  • Drive continuous improvement and innovation.
  • Run LOB management system/standups.
  • Perform root cause analysis and drive action plans on problems/concerns

  • Create monthly, quarterly, and annual PowerPoint presentations for executive leadership teams

  • Collaborate with internal analysts for reports and forecasts.

  • Engage with internal and external community members.

Organizational Relationship

This position reports to the Head of Community Impact

Position Qualifications

Education & Experience

  • 3 - 5 years of CRA experience required.
  • Bachelor's degree in a business-related field or equivalent experience.
  • Prior management experience (preferred)
  • Preferred experience with Kadince

Knowledge & Skills

  • Working knowledge and comprehension of CRA regulations and Fair Lending regulatory process
  • Problem Solving and root cause analysis experience
  • Ability to work autonomously and lead diverse groups in an ambiguous environment
  • Strong analytical, process improvement and conceptual skills
  • Risk Management experience
  • Demonstrated proficiency in basic computer applications, such as Microsoft Office software products
  • Ability to effectively communicate at all levels of the organization, including Executive Management
